Lake Paintings for Sale

Painting nature and water was one of the ambitions of the Impressionists. From Monet's water lilies to Cézanne's Lake Annecy, the Impressionists left hundreds of paintings of lakes. The reflections, the waves of the water or the nature reflected in them seem so calm and peaceful. The great lakes of Canada, Lake Maggiore or Lake Titicaca each have a particular beauty that seduces the painter. The water of the lake is alternately painted in blue, green, turquoise, even pink. More than a landscape, a lake is a mysterious passage into a forest and enigmatic sea bed.

What is a famous lake painting?

One famous series of lake paintings is Impressionist artist Claude Monet's Nymphéas (Water Lilies), which are housed in the Musée de l'Orangerie in Paris. Monet produced the series of large-scale paintings specifically to be displayed in a rounded room in this museum.
